Public policy

Official statutory text

It is the declared public policy of the state of Louisiana to encourage and to foster the development of financial institutions under a dual chartering system of the state and federal governments. In order to carry out this policy, the office of financial institutions is authorized and requested to use its resources in the promotion and development of the dual chartering system under the laws of Louisiana.

Acts 1990, No. 203, §1, eff. July 3, 1990; Acts 1993, No. 960, §1; Acts 2021, No. 17, §1.
